four times the sum of the three consecutive even intergers is 240 more than six times the smallest integer.
Answer:
Step-by-step explanation:
Let's call the smallest of the three consecutive even integers "x". Since they are consecutive and even, we know that the next two integers must be "x + 2" and "x + 4".
Now we can set up the equation for the problem:
4 * (x + (x + 2) + (x + 4)) = 240 + 6x
Expanding the parentheses on the left side:
4 * (3x + 6) = 240 + 6x
Simplifying the left side:
12x + 24 = 240 + 6x
Subtracting 6x from both sides:
6x + 24 = 240
Subtracting 24 from both sides:
6x = 216
Dividing both sides by 6:
x = 36
So the smallest of the three consecutive even integers is 36, and the others are 38 and 40.

A straw is placed inside a rectangular box that is 4 inches by 2 inches by 10 inches, as
shown. If the straw fits exactly into the box diagonally from the bottom left corner to
the top right back corner, how long is the straw? Leave your answer in simplest
radical form.
10 in.
4 in.
2 in.
Answer:
The length of the straw in the simplest radical form is \(2\sqrt{30}\) inches
Step-by-step explanation:
The length of the straw can be calculated as follow
The first step is to calculate the diagonal of the base of the rectangular box by using Pythagorean theorem
\(c^{2}=a^{2}+b^{2}\)
Where \(c\) is the base diagonal or the hypotenuse, \(a\) is the short leg, \(b\) is the long leg
Substitute \(2\) for \(a\), \(4\) for \(b\) in the Pythagorean theorem
\(c^{2}=2^{2}+4^{2}\)
Simplify the right side of the equation
\(c^{2}=4+16\)
\(c^{2}=20\)
Take the square root of the right side to get the value of \(c\)
\(c=\sqrt{20}\)
Factor \(20\) by \(4\)
\(c=\sqrt{4\times 5}\)
Substitute \(2^{2}\) for 4
\(c=\sqrt{2^{2}\times 5}\)
Rewrite the value of \(c\) in the simplest radical form
\(c=2\sqrt{5}\)
Since the value of \(c\) is \(2\sqrt{5}\), then the length of the diagonal of the base is
\(2\sqrt{5}\) inches
The second step is to calculate the length of the straw by using Pythagorean theorem
\(c^{2}=a^{2}+b^{2}\)
Where \(c\) is the diagonal from the bottom left corner to the top right back corner or the hypotenuse, \(a\) is the short leg, \(b\) is the long leg
Substitute \(2\sqrt{5}\) for \(a\), \(10\) for \(b\) in the Pythagorean theorem
\(c^{2}=(2\sqrt{5})^{2}+10^{2}\)
Simplify the right side of the equation
\(c^{2}=20+100\)
\(c^{2}=120\)
Take the square root of the right side to get the value of \(c\)
\(c=\sqrt{120}\)
Factor \(120\) by \(4\)
\(c=\sqrt{4\times 30}\)
Substitute \(2^{2}\) for 4
\(c=\sqrt{2^{2}\times 30}\)
Rewrite the value of \(c\) in the simplest radical form
\(c=2\sqrt{30}\)
Since the value of \(c\) is \(2\sqrt{30}\), then the length of the diagonal from the bottom left corner to the top right back corner or the hypotenuse is
\(2\sqrt{30}\) inches
Since the length of the diagonal from the bottom left corner to the top right back corner is \(2\sqrt{30}\) inches, then the length of the straw is \(2\sqrt{30}\) inches

Mike has $500 he wants to save for a big trip in the summer after he graduates from high school. His goal is to find an investment vehicle that will allow his money to double to $1,000 in 4 years. What compound annual interest rate, R, will make this happen?
Answer:
18.9%
Step-by-step explanation:
Given data
Principal= $500
Amount=$1000
Time= 4 years
Rate= ???
The compound interest expression is given as
A=P(1+r)^t
when we make "r" the subject of formula we have
r = (A/P)^1/t - 1
substitute
r= (1000/500)^1/4 -1
r= 2^0.25 -1
r= 1.189-1
r= 0.189
Hence the rate is
=0.189*100
=18.9%

Write the polynomial f(x) that meets the given conditions.
Degree 3 polynomial with zeros of -2,4i, and -4i.
Answer:
f(x) = x^3 + 2 x^2 + 16 x + 32
or also
f(x) = k (x^3 + 2 x^2 + 16 x + 32)
Step-by-step explanation:
Given that -2, 4i and - 4i are roots, then the binomial factors to be included are:
(x - - 2) (x - 4i) (x --4i) = (x + 2) (x - 4i) (x + 4i) =
(x + 2 ) (x^2 - x 4i + x 4i - 16 i^2) = (x + 2) (x^2 + 16) =
x^3 + 16 x + 2 x^2 + 32
which in standard form reads:
x^3 + 2 x^2 + 16 x + 32
Also have in mind that the polynomial could also include a constant multiplicative factor "k".
